About

Selsey South is a coastal ward located in the Chichester district of West Sussex. It covers the southern part of the Selsey peninsula, known for its proximity to the English Channel. The area is primarily residential, with a mix of housing types, including older properties and newer developments. Selsey South is home to local amenities such as shops, schools, and healthcare facilities, catering to the needs of its residents.

The ward features natural attractions like the Selsey Bill, a popular spot for birdwatching and coastal walks. The beach and nearby nature reserves provide opportunities for outdoor activities. Public transport links connect Selsey South to Chichester and surrounding areas, making it accessible for commuters. The community has a strong local identity, with events and clubs fostering social connections.

Area overview

On average Selsey South has moderate deprivation and moderate crime levels, with around 54 crimes per 1,000 residents per year. Approximately 4.0% of homes in this area are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. The average income of residents in Selsey South is £41,500 per year. There are 3 schools in Selsey South: 2 primary (0 Outstanding and 2 Good) and 1 secondary (0 Outstanding and 1 Good).

Property prices in Selsey South

Based on 94 recent sales, the median property price is £350,000 in Selsey South area, with individual transactions ranging from £138,000 up to £1,175,000.

By property type (last year):
TypeSalesMedian
Detached50£415,000
Flats12£165,000
Semi-Detached22£345,000
Terraced10£295,000
